Berrington, if I'm not mistaken, has just scored Scotland's  first ever half century in an official tier 1 T20 tournament. Great achievement.

Well beaten but not disgraced. Shame we played poorest game v Namibia but heads didn't go down and they fought hard to end. The fact that India, Pakistan and New Zealand all played first teams and didn't take it easy nor piss about, is compliment to how guys have played.

Scottish players have thanked Indian players for coming into dressing room and spending time with them. Watt saying Ashwin was happy to spend half an hour advising on things he could improve and things he was doing well.

Next it's onto Australia in 11 months time. We will be in first group draw with Namibia, West Indies and Sri Lanka. Hopefully we get to Super 12 again.

At least we don't need to pre qualify against Ireland, Oman, Netherlands etc.

Good to see that Scotland will host some games in the 2030 version of the tournament.

 

https://news.stv.tv/sport/scotland-to-co-host-crickets-t20-world-cup-in-2030?top

 

2022 - Australia

2024 - W Indies / USA

2026 - India / Sri Lanka

2028 - Australia / New Zealand

2030 - England / Ireland / Scotland
